Transaction 56df21b9bb0749e7a7b2b09b34d485bb6848db05177561eaa669099326f3d128
2 Input
2 Outputs
- 56df21b9bb0749e7a7b2b09b34d485bb6848db05177561eaa669099326f3d128:0
- 56df21b9bb0749e7a7b2b09b34d485bb6848db05177561eaa669099326f3d128:1
value 39155
address 1LoAaXE3SNi9huFs935tvYyH3LqHdz8vZp
value 14506675
address 3KbWpnz765uKePMqCQpjzRXzjhDMiUxeYU